    Dr Tim Castrisos

    Bachelor of Dental Surgery

    Dr Castrisos obtained his Bachelor of Dental Surgery from the University of Sydney in 1989. He worked as a general dentist for 7 years at Westmead Hospital and in private practice. During this time, Tim became a Fellow of the Royal Australian College of Dental Surgeons. In 2000, Tim graduated with a Master of Dental Science in Endodontics from the University of Melbourne. He has been involved in teaching undergraduate students at the University Sydney and Charles Sturt University. Today Tim is in private specialist practice in Leichhardt and Orange.
